    Welcome to the forum (priceless), and congratulations! I had a bunch of work done by New German Performance ("NGP Racing") at the Manassas location (mostly suspension replacement following DRC removal). Though their showroom was closed to the public, I believe they have two "race modified" C5 RS6s, and they know what they're doing. They have two locations, one in Aberdeen, MD, and the other in Virginia. If I still lived in the area it's where I'd return for service -- your run-of-the-mill import indy shop doesn't cut it for the RS6 (personal experience).

    ngpracing.com
    703-454-3000

    From what I've seen the timing belt is 35k or every 5 years... 8 years might be stretching it (especially within 5k of the mileage limit), but of course depends on where/how the car was kept. That said, I haven't replaced mine yet as it was only 2 years old when I bought my RS6 (also Avus Silver!).
